The breeding systems of Stylidiurn grarninifolium and S. producturn (= S. grarninifoliurn var.
caulescens) were studied by observing the phenology of individual flowers and inflorescences, and relating
the data to a series of pollination experiments within and between the species. Inter-specific pollinations
yielded similar levels of seed-set to crosses within the species indicating a close relationship
between the taxa. Self-pollination of either species is uncommon; however, when it occurs, the majority
of selfed ovules are aborted post-zygotically, probably by a system of recessive lethals, as there is no
indication of an incompatibility system. It is concluded that the breeding systems of S. grarninifoliurn
and S. productum, two of the few eastern Australian species, are similar to those of many Stylidiurn
species from the south-west, casting doubt upon hypotheses that the breeding system has led to high
rates of speciation in the south-west.
